Teratomas

Part of speech: noun

Definitions

  1. A type of tumor that contains a mix of tissue types, such as hair, muscle, and bone, often arising from germ cells
  2. Generally affecting the ovaries or testes, these tumors can sometimes develop in abnormal locations
  3. They are characterized by their complex structure and potential to become malignant if untreated

Etymology: The term "teratomas" derives from the Greek roots "teras," meaning "monster," and "oma," which signifies a tumor or swelling. This nomenclature aptly reflects the nature of these tumors, which can contain a variety of tissues, including hair, muscle, and even teeth, leading to their monstrous appearance. Teratomas are a type of germ cell tumor, and their name highlights the bizarre and complex nature of their cellular composition. The first recorded use of "teratoma" in medical literature dates back to the late 19th century, around the 1880s. As medical science advanced, particularly in the field of pathology, the term was adopted to describe these unusual tumors that arise from germ cells—cells that have the potential to develop into various types of tissues. The fascination with these growths lies not only in their atypical tissue combinations but also in their origins. They often occur in the ovaries or testes, but can also appear in other locations, such as the sacrococcygeal region, making their study significant in understanding germ cell development and aberrations.
